2011-10-14 80 views
0

是否可以聚合iReport中的內容?我的意思是在sql中做什麼「group by」呢?iReport中的聚合內容

示例:
名品牌銷售
喬飛利浦120
巴特PHLIPS 240
巴特索尼320
安迪NAD 100

我使用JRBeanCollectionDataSource以顯示詳細的英特爾,但是在總結帶我有一個彙總子報表。我可以只使用ireport功能和相同的數據源來做到這一點嗎? 另一個問題是,爲什麼子報表僅出現在我的xhtml頁面中,並且當我將它導出爲pdf時,它不會'?我無法導出子報表。它應該是空白的地方。

回答

1

是否可以在iReport中彙總內容?我的意思是做 什麼「組合」在SQL中做什麼?

是的,iReport具有分組機制。您可以爲此創建組(或多個組),然後使用組樂隊。您可以在iReport文件夾(%IREPORT_HOME%\ ireport \ samples \ Groups)中找到示例。

我可以只使用ireport功能和相同的數據源來做到嗎?

我想,是的。

另一個問題是,爲什麼子報表只出現在我的xhtml頁面,當我將其導出到PDF,它不'?

這是另一種情況。如果您的模板格式正確,則沒有任何此行爲的原因。我認爲這是你實施的一個問題。您可以在iReport文件夾(%IREPORT_HOME%\ ireport \ samples \ Subreports)中檢查子報表示例。